Question
How can chlorine gas (Cl₂) be prepared from hydrochloric acid (HCl)?
A. Evaporate HCl
B. React HCl with a strong oxidizing agent like MnO₂ or KMnO₄.
C. Neutralize HCl with NaOH
D. Heat HCl strongly
